> Verizon Communications Inc. is a leading holding company that provides communications, information, and entertainment products and services across the United States. It operates primarily through two key segments: Consumer, which delivers wireless voice and data services, fixed wireless access broadband, and home internet via fiber and fixed wireless options, along with entertainment services like streaming video; and Business, which offers enterprise solutions including data, video, voice, internet access, security, and managed network services. The company supports a broad range of customers, from individual consumers seeking mobile connectivity and home entertainment to businesses requiring robust communication infrastructures and IoT solutions. Verizon Communications Inc. plays a pivotal role in the telecommunications sector by powering wireless networks, broadband expansion, and digital services essential for modern connectivity. Founded in 1983 and headquartered in New York, New York, it maintains a vast infrastructure supporting millions of mobile and fixed-line connections nationwide.

## Income Statement (Annual, USD)

| Fiscal Year | Revenue | Gross Profit | Operating Income | Net Income | EPS (dil.) |
| --- | --- | --- | --- | --- | --- |
| 2025 | $138.19B | — | $29.26B | $17.17B | $4.06 |
| 2024 | $134.79B | — | $28.69B | $17.51B | $4.14 |
| 2023 | $133.97B | — | $22.88B | $11.61B | $2.75 |
| 2022 | $136.84B | — | $30.47B | $21.26B | $5.06 |
| 2021 | $133.61B | — | $32.45B | $22.07B | $5.32 |
| 2020 | $128.29B | — | $28.80B | $17.80B | $4.30 |
| 2019 | $131.87B | — | $30.38B | $19.27B | $4.65 |
| 2018 | $130.86B | — | $22.28B | $15.53B | $3.76 |
| 2017 | $126.03B | $103.89B | $27.43B | $30.10B | $7.36 |
| 2016 | $125.98B | $103.74B | $29.25B | $13.13B | $3.21 |
| 2015 | $131.62B | $108.50B | $33.06B | $17.88B | $4.37 |
| 2014 | $127.08B | $77.15B | $19.60B | $9.63B | $2.42 |
| 2013 | $120.55B | $75.66B | $31.97B | $11.50B | $4.00 |
| 2012 | $115.85B | $69.57B | $13.16B | $875M | $0.31 |
| 2011 | $110.88B | $65.00B | $12.88B | $2.40B | $0.85 |
